The Xom Chieu Church is an interesting place of worship on District 4 in Ho Chi Minh City, near a long stretch of waterfront warehouses. A turn down a small alley reveals a small Catholic village, anchored by this large and attractive Gothic cathedral that was founded way back in 1856. The parish actually pre-dates the Notre Dame Basilica. Surrounding the church are statues, shrines and chapels, making it a one-stop shop for all your Catholic spiritual needs, all hidden away. Masses are daily at 4.45am and 5.30pm, with 6 masses on Sunday.

Address: 92B/20bis Ton That Thuyet Street, District 4, Ho Chi Minh City.
